Typhoon Ondoy

Background:

Typhoon Ketsana, known in the Philippines as the Tropical Storm Ondoy, was the most
devastating tropical cyclone of the 2009 Pacific Typhoon season, causing 1.9 billion in damage
and 747 fatalities, only behind Morakot earlier in the season, which caused 789 deaths and
damages worth 6.2 billion.

DAMAGE: 1.9 billion (2009)


FORMED: September 24, 2009
AREA AFFECTED: Philippines, China, Vietnam, Laos, Cambodia, and Thailand

WHAT: Typhoon Ondoy


WHERE: Central Luzon, Metro Manila
WHEN: September 26, 2009
HOW: People died, loss of properties,

Cause and Effect of the disaster


 The cause why Metro Manila suffered the worst flood during Typhoon Ondoy, it is
because they threw their garbage anywhere. The effect is, it is because of the garbage
that blocked the canals, that’s why the water didn’t flowed properly and unfortunately
it caused the worst flood.

Analyze:

A.) Classify the disaster if it is natural, man-made, or combination. Why?


 Combination. It is combination because typhoons are natural and it is accompanied by
that man-made fault which is, we think the drainage system that is blocked by the waste
of the irresponsible people in the area so the water will not flow properly and it will
eventually cause flood.

D.) What where the factors that aggravated the disaster damage?
 One of the factors that aggravated the disaster is that the people a well government not
prepared or they don’t expect worst that is why they neglect the possibilities. One major
thing also is that poor drainage and sanitation system of the area that been neglected
by the politicians in power. And because of the irresponsible and not disciplines people
who are throwing their garbage in their rivers or bodies of water that’s why the flow of
the water have been block and stay in the roads and of course in the residential areas.
